Which consequence results when resonance is induced during cylindrical grinding?

A)Surface roughness worsens significantly
B)Grinding wheel wears extremely quickly
C)Material removal process slows
D)Coolant exhibits extensive boiling

💡 Explanation

Harmful chatter marks are formed because the induced resonance causes the grinding wheel and workpiece to vibrate against each other rhythmically via forced vibration, therefore increasing surface roughness, rather than causing wheel wear or slowing the grind without resonance.
